And yet another box! The box I repurposed for this project came from the Savannah Bee Company Honey Store on Broughton Street in Savannah, Georgia. It's very sturdy and has a hinged lid. It originally contained an equally well designed jar containing body butter made from honey.

This piece is just a little different for me. It's mostly acrylic paints. There's a hint of dark blue ogura lace paper, though. Of course there's a ton of beads, a scattering of fossil leaves and another cute little dragonfly ceramic piece. Sometimes I wish I did ceramics, but mostly I think it's better that I don't go trifling in that medium. I know that I couldn't stand the heartbreak if something I loved blew up in the kiln!

Years ago, while in Newark, Delaware, I was shopping in this fabulous little clothing boutique of locally manufactured designs, when I ran across the cutest, hand-crafted ceramic buttons. They were each one of a kind and I purchased a hand full of them. Every once in awhile, they find their way out of one of my numerous drawers of tchotchkes and into my artwork. That's where the "flower" has come from in this piece.
